Superfast Broadband – what is it and what does it mean to your business?

How many of us have felt frustration at slow website speeds when all we wanted was a quick answer to a question?
Twiddled our thumbs while the email we’re sending snails its weary way from the outbox? Gone off to make a cuppa while the data we need loads onto the screen?
In any business everybody will be using the internet connection for different purposes all the time. How much slower does it become in your business when this happens? And how many hours of lost time does this add up to?
Consumer broadband prevents businesses operating to their full potential; switching to high grade broadband not only makes shouting at the computer screen a thing of the past, but also opens up many other opportunities.
SMEs who’ve recently upgraded their broadband have noted huge advantages to making the switch. One business owner stated, “All our staff can now do the wonderful things they do quickly and simultaneously – that’s the really big win”.
With fast, reliable internet, everyone can be online doing the same thing with the same quality of online service and without disruption. Productivity is bound to increase.
But there are other advantages too.
A fast, reliable broadband connection delivers high definition video conferencing. This can mean saving money (& stress!) on business travel by using high quality video and audio broadcasts to staff and customers, both in the UK and abroad.
Home, remote and flexible working becomes effective when staff can access large data files, media files or presentations, at an instant and simultaneously. Travel time is reduced and daily productivity improved.
Backing up data online is speeded up and can be done throughout the day, without disrupting other business services. Not only is the time taken drastically reduced, but security is also enhanced.
Crucially, high grade broadband provides a strong platform from which to grow.
Recent switchers noted a significant increase in the quality of the service they were able to offer.
“Our new high grade broadband enables us to provide better service and support for our customers, and saves us time and money in the process”, one said.
Faster broadband speeds also mean better opportunities to invest in online marketing, promote growth and create new employment opportunities.
